Transaction ec0ec8d145652230576022d9796872ed7ac1d4fd10625f1c5e858130ac0b877d
1 Input
1 Output
-
ec0ec8d145652230576022d9796872ed7ac1d4fd10625f1c5e858130ac0b877d:0
- value
- 4455305
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7be49dca5f6a4993c95b52eaf60d530fb92d7c8 OP_EQUAL
- address
- 3MMmAGMxAnaBQSRyefrAJWZAe8iH74jBXT